    Most bottles are 1L but you can pay for bigger sizes if you'd like. All major clubs give you a choice of brands and the prices vary a bit depending on which one you choose.

    For instance, here are the vodkas and pricing for two clubs:

    Vanity

    Skyy (All Flavors) $450
    Stoli (All Flavors) $475
    Absolut $475
    Belvedere $495
    Stoli Elit $495
    Grey Goose $495
    Belvedere Magnum $995
    Grey Goose Magnum $995
    Stoli Elit Magnum $995

    XS:

    Stoli (all flavors) $465
    Belvedere $475
    Effen & BC $475
    KI & KI Citron $475
    Goose (all flavors) $495
    Stoli Elite $575
    Roberto Cavalli $575
    Magnum KI $875
    Magnum GG $875

        LAX vodka pricing:

        Grey Goose (all flavors) $395
        Grey Goose Magnum $750
        Belvedere (all flavors) $395
        Belvedere Magnum $750
        Ketel One (Citroen or Oranje) $395
        Ketel One Magnum $750
        Ciroc (all flavors) $395
        Ciroc Magnum $750
        Skyy (all flavors) $350

            I'm pretty sure 1L is the standard size with the alternative being the magnums at 1.75L. I recall these were all the sizes on recent trips to Tao, Tryst, and Surrender.

            Goose from what i have seen is typically the vodka of choice amongst most at the clubs. Belvedere is not bad either.

                  I never understood why a magnum (1.75L) is twice the price of a standard bottle. You figure you should get some kind of discount for buying "in bulk" for lack of a better word. It would make sense if the standard bottle was 750ml, but if they are 1L why would anyone choose a magnum over 2 1L bottles....
